Day 784: That Lovely Big Family!

When I first came to Singapore, I somehow got myself involved in the Kerala Association activities here. While I met a lot of fellow Malayalis there, I got closest to one particular aunty. She has been in Singapore ever since she was a child and hence was a Singaporean in the true sense but without letting go of Malayalam or any of the Kerala culture and customs for that matter! In fact, she was quite the veteran at Malayalam playwriting as well as acting!

We got along like a house on fire and once when I found myself stranded with no place to stay for about three months in Singapore, she very kindly even offered a room in her house to me!

It was during this time that I got acquainted with her family. She is the oldest amongst six siblings, and all of the rest were in Singapore. With their spouses and two to four kinds each, they had a huge family settled here. Given that Singapore is a tiny place, the members of this family were very much in touch all the time, and every now and then they used to have a gathering with all of them coming together for some serious catching up.

And I happened to become pretty close with most of her family members as well. I always used to be amazed by the unity in the family and how everyone always seemed to have a lot of fun! Just like this aunty, her children (who are actually very much grown up adults) as well as other siblings, nephews, nieces, etc. were all active in arts or social work or other such activities. So their lives always seemed to have this very lively buzz and I used to enjoy meeting each and every one of them. In fact over the years, I have done several plays and dances and management of events etc., mostly for Kerala Association, with this aunty as well as her family members. I had also done a copywriting internship at her son's advertising agency, given tuition lessons to her nephew, taught dance to a bunch of the kids etc. etc. In fact, I used to feel very much part of this lovely family!

Now the only reason why none of them had featured on this blog till date is only because many of them, including aunty, relocated to Australia about six years ago. Since then I have not been in touch much, except when aunty comes for visits to Singapore and I get to meet her once in a blue moon.

But today, I had the good fortune of meeting aunty again, and that too with a gathering of her huge family! Not all the members were there of course, but there were the ones who are remaining in Singapore as well as the few who had flown in from Australia.

And it was so, so wonderful to see all of them again and feel a part of this gorgeous family! I had a fabulous evening, chatting and catching up with all of them! There are just the same as ever - united, loving and always looking like they are celebrating life to the fullest.

May God bless this Lovely Big Family!
